Real Estate Market

The Ozone housing market features a median home value of $305,200 and a median monthly rent of $1,336. Homes typically sell after an average of 31 days on the market, indicating steady demand. A 69% homeownership rate reflects a stable, predominantly owner-occupied community.

Ozone Market Data

MetricValueSource
Median Home Price$305KU.S. Census ACS 2022
Median Gross Rent$1K/moU.S. Census ACS 2022
Median Household Income$77KU.S. Census ACS 2022
Homeownership Rate69.2%U.S. Census ACS 2022
Renter-Occupied30.8%U.S. Census ACS 2022
Rental Vacancy Rate5.5%U.S. Census ACS 2022
Market TypeBalancedU.S. Census ACS 2022
Market TierUpper-MidTop10Lists.us Classification
Primary ZIP Code70433
